Energy Services Intern–Boston, MA & San Francisco, CA

Position Description

EnerNOC has an opening for an Intern/Co-op student in the Summer 2010 timeframe.  The Intern will assist in the data gathering, analysis and process enhancement activities associated with Monitoring Based Commissioning (MBCx) projects.  This position is perfect for a highly-motivated student who is passionate about energy conservation and would like to gain experience in a start-up environment.

Key Responsibilities
Assist in the analysis and development of the Energy Efficiency Analytics Service. Work will include, but is not limited to the following tasks:

  • Building Management System (BMS) data point mapping (and assist in developing and refining mapping tools and process)
  • BMS data interpretation and analysis
  • Develop rules based algorithms and applications for data analysis
  • Energy baseline development and regression analysis
  • Energy savings and carbon impact calculations
